The Family Logo
 
TARO

famlogo41.jpg

" . . . Why Taro?  Taro is not only a staple of the Hawaiian diet, but symbolically represents the roots giving life to new shoots.  We share a common root, of which we are all offspring.
 
By looking at the logo, see not the plant itself, but the idea it represents.  The root gives birth to a heart shaped leaf - by love, it was created.  Green tender young leaves unfurl.  We must nurture it, our family, to protect its future.  It will thrive if our roots are firmly planted, and we care for one another."

SURNAMES
 
Do you think your family may be a branch on this family tree?  If so, please feel free to contact us and we'll compare notes.  In addition to those surnames listed, we have listed key surnames of families whose names we have heard in the past and may have lost contact or to simply complete a branch on our family tree.
 
Surnames are as follows:
 
GASPAR - Naga City, P.I.
HOKOANA - Maui (Paia)
KAALOAUU - (descendents of Kaehu Kaaloauu)
KAAPANA - Hawaii (Big Island - Ka'u; Waiohinu; Naalehu; Hilo; Honuapo)
KAILIANU - Hawaiian Islands (specifically Wailuku, Maui)
KANINIU - Hawaiian Islands
KEA - (descendants of Paul Kea of Maui or Oahu)  
KEALAWAIOLE or WAIWAIOLE
KUEHU - Maui, HI
MARQUEZ - Philippine Islands
MOKIAO - Hawaii (Big Island - Ka'u)
REDOBLADO - Moloka'i, HI and Cebu, P.I.
TUNGAL - Moloka'i, HI and Cebu, P.I.
